About us

Transport for NSW keeps our State moving by providing safe, integrated and efficient transport systems. We put our customers at the centre of everything we do – and we do a lot. We connect people, communities and industry and manage how they use our road, rail and maritime networks and services, and even active modes like walking and cycling. The work we do connects the journeys you take every day.

We are a state government organisation made up of more than 28,000 people and we're in the middle of delivering the largest transport infrastructure program in Australia's history. We work across planning, policy and procurement, harnessing data and technology to develop smarter and more adaptive transport solutions.

That means job opportunities in metropolitan and regional areas across NSW – and you have the chance to be part of creating a lasting legacy that will benefit generations to come.

About the team

The Legal, Privacy and Internal Audit branch is within the Corporate Services division providing strategies, solutions and services that make our clients’ working lives easier and their projects more efficient and effective. Our high-performing legal team works collaboratively across the organisation, partnering to provide critical legal advice and guidance for sensitive and complex legal and regulatory matters. With close to 100 lawyers spread across 5 legal teams, we are one of the largest inhouse government legal departments in NSW.

The opportunity

Reporting to a Director Legal, Commercial & Technology, you will be a senior lawyer in the Commercial and Technology team within our Legal branch, providing high quality, solutions focussed advice to support the achievement of organisational outcomes, minimise legal risk and deliver on our commitment to our customers, the people of NSW.

This position will have responsibility for supporting the transition of the NSW bus fleet to zero emissions as part of Transport for NSW’s Zero Emission Bus Project. The role will be focussed on advising, drafting, negotiating and amending a complex ecosystem of commercial contracts relating to fleet, technology, construction and goods and services. The role will also support the business in an ongoing capacity after project delivery. Substantial experience is required in all areas of commercial contracting (both front end and back end). Some experience in construction law is desirable but not essential.
